Langley Moor Empire Theatre (Ref: D/X 1625/7)

The Langley Moor Empire Cinema opened in 1915 and was operated by the Woods family.
It closed around December 1960, reopening the next year as a bingo club, which operated into the 1980s.
The building was demolished in the late 1980s.
